It seems incredible, but the 4As is about to release its first ever position paper on agency compensation according to a report in Ad Age. It acknowledges that the issue of compensation has become “increasingly thorny” between agencies and clients with plenty of blame to go around.
There are four key principles listed in the Ad Age report, but, really, it looks like two essential concepts:
1. Sell value
2. Turn pricing into a core competency at senior levels of agency management. This is a great concept which found daylight earlier this year at TBWA when it appointed a Chief Compensation Officer.
Selling value will be the hard part. The industry is struggling with its belief system.
